Darlene Johnson pretty much started her career at age 6, helping her parents run the family business, Downtown Printing in Nampa. Though she tried working in other professions as a young woman, and then tried working for someone else in the printing field, she didn’t find satisfaction until she opened her own shop, Darlene’s Printing ...
